Membuat Server di NodeJS 5/5 (5)

Bagikan  
PIN IT! shadow

"Modul/Package yang membuat NodeJS bisa berjalan di sisi server bernama http. Modul ini memungkinkan kita untuk membuat server dengan mudah di NodeJS."

Membuat Server di NodeJS tidak perlu mendownload berbagai macam software lagi, karena di NodeJS sudah include dengan modul/package yang membuat NodeJS bisa berjalan di sisi server.

 

Modul/Package yang membuat NodeJS bisa berjalan di sisi server bernama http. Modul ini memungkinkan kita untuk membuat server dengan mudah di NodeJS.

 

Persiapan

Pastikan bahan yang diperlukan telah siap :

  1. NodeJS;
  2. Text Editor (Apa saja);

Proses

Jika sudah menyiapkan, lanjut kita membuat servernya:

  1. Buka NodeJS Command Prompt;
  2. Pastikan kamu menaruhnya ditempat yang mudah di kelola, disini saya menaruh di directory C;
  3. Lalu buat lah folder baru dengan cara mkdir belajar-node;
  4. Masuk ke folder yang tadi dibuat;
  5. Setelah itu ketik npm init;
  6. Tekan enter enter saja jika ingin default atau rubah sesuai keinginan kamu;
  7. Setelah itu buka folder tersebut dengan text editor;

Memulai

Pada tahap ini, pastikan kamu sudah membuka folder tadi :

  1. Buat file index.js lalu ketik script berikut;
  2. Lalu jalankan pada NodeJS Command Prompt dan ketik node index.js;
  3. Buka browser dan akses http://localhost:3000;
  4. Selesai;

 

Penjelasan

Const artinya adalah konstanta, dimana jika program dijalankan nilainya tidak akan berubah. http disini adalah sebuah modul bawaan dari NodeJS untuk memulai server, dan untuk memanggil sebuah modul adalah dengan cara const <nama_modul> = require(‘modul’).

Const SERVER disini berfungsi untuk membuat sebuah const untuk si server nantinya. Nama SERVER sendiri bisa kamu ubah dengan apa saja. http.createServer merupakan sebuah method dari modul http untuk membuat sebuah server. Req disini artinya adalah Request, dimana melakukan sebuah Req pada modul tersebut.

 

Res disini artinya adalah Response, dimana memanggil sebuah res pada modul tersebut. Simbol => memiliki arti function. Res.end merupakan sebuah isi konten dari respon yang telah kita buat tadi.

Baca Juga :  Membuat Multi Level Login Menggunakan PHP dan MySQLi

Disini kita membuat sebuah fungsi dari server yang telah kita buat tadi. Simbol () => merupakan sebuah function juga.

 

Penutup

Sekian tutorial Membuat Server di NodeJS, agar lebih mudah memahami silahkan lihat video diatas yang telah admin buat.

Terima kasih,

JADIDEWA.COM

Ayo Nilai Artikel Ini!

JADIDEWA.COM

Penulis JADIDEWA.COM berbagi ilmu selain pahala , bermanfaat , support me